Understanding the Complexity of Divorce: When a Lawyer Is Essential

While it’s heartening to hear that you and your spouse agree on all matters, considering a divorce lawyer consultation goes beyond merely legal formalities. Divorce is a complex process involving intricate details that extend far beyond the initial agreement. Even with mutual understanding, many aspects require professional guidance to ensure fairness and protect your rights. For instance, negotiating spousal support isn’t just about figures but also understanding tax implications, future financial security, and state-specific laws. Similarly, child custody arrangements, while emotionally charged, must consider children’s best interests and adhere to legal standards.
Over time, divorce trends have evolved, reflecting societal changes. Increasingly, couples are opting for collaborative law or mediation, which can streamline the process without a lawyer. However, these methods aren’t suitable for every situation. High-asset divorces or cases involving complex assets like businesses necessitate legal expertise to navigate property division and debt allocation. Moreover, what happens during a divorce proceeding can be unpredictable. Former partners might change their minds about pre-agreed terms, or unforeseen circumstances could arise, making it crucial to have an advocate who understands the nuances of family law.
Therefore, while agreement simplifies matters, engaging a divorce lawyer ensures that your interests are protected throughout. They can provide strategic advice on negotiating spousal support and child custody, help draft legally sound documents, and represent you in court if needed. Regular consultations allow you to stay informed and make informed decisions, ensuring a smoother transition during what’s often a challenging period.

Navigating Legalities: How a Lawyer Can Facilitate a Smooth Divorce

Even when couples agree on every aspect of their divorce, involving a divorce lawyer is crucial for ensuring a smooth legal process. While some may opt for an uncontested divorce, where both parties have reached a complete agreement, a divorce lawyer consultation can offer valuable expertise and protect your interests. For instance, if you have a prenuptial agreement in place, enforcing its terms requires legal precision to ensure both parties’ rights are respected. A qualified attorney can help navigate these complexities, ensuring the agreement is executed fairly.
Moreover, beyond agreeing on terms, divorce lawyers assist with various legal aspects that can be overwhelming for individuals unfamiliar with family law. Tax implications are a significant consideration; how does divorce affect taxes? A lawyer can advise on potential tax liabilities, providing strategies to mitigate financial burdens. For example, in some cases, restructuring assets or adjusting filing statuses could offer substantial savings. Additionally, calculating child support payments accurately is essential, especially when deciding on custody arrangements. Divorce lawyers have the expertise to determine these payments based on state guidelines and individual circumstances, ensuring fairness for both parents and the well-being of any children involved.
By engaging a divorce lawyer, you gain an advocate who can handle paperwork, negotiate on your behalf, and represent you in court if needed. This legal support facilitates a more peaceful and efficient resolution, allowing you to move forward with your life post-divorce. While some may view it as an additional expense, the guidance of a professional can save time and money in the long run, preventing potential mistakes that could prove costly.
